Wiki source code of Keypad Configuration
Version 34.1 by Alexander Mott on 2022/09/19 15:25
Show last authors
author | version | line-number | content |
---|---|---|---|
1 | (% class="row" %) | ||
2 | ((( | ||
3 | {{box cssClass="floatinginfobox" title="**CONTENTS**"}} | ||
4 | {{toc/}} | ||
5 | {{/box}} | ||
6 | The showrunner™ program includes several pre-built keypad types suitable for a wide variety of applications. In addition to standard keypad types, showrunner™ supports custom "X-Type" keypad configurations. Custom keypads can be configured from the showrunnerHUB™ Web Interface, or they can be manually added to the config and enabled using the XPanel Touchscreen interface. The [[SHOWRUNNER™ Keypad Types page>>SHOWRUNNER™ User Guide & Wiki.SHOWRUNNER™ Keypad Types.WebHome]] page lists all the available built-in keypad types for the most common keypad models: | ||
7 | |||
8 | * [[Cameo Keypads>>SHOWRUNNER™ User Guide & Wiki.SHOWRUNNER™ Keypad Types.WebHome||anchor="HCameoKeypads"]] | ||
9 | * [[Horizon Keypads>>SHOWRUNNER™ User Guide & Wiki.SHOWRUNNER™ Keypad Types.WebHome||anchor="HHorizonKeypads"]] | ||
10 | * [[GLPPA-KP Keypads>>SHOWRUNNER™ User Guide & Wiki.SHOWRUNNER™ Keypad Types.WebHome||anchor="HGLPPA-KPKeypads"]] | ||
11 | * [[Zūm Wired Keypads>>SHOWRUNNER™ User Guide & Wiki.SHOWRUNNER™ Keypad Types.WebHome||anchor="HZūmWiredKeypads"]] | ||
12 | * [[Zūm Wireless Keypads>>SHOWRUNNER™ User Guide & Wiki.SHOWRUNNER™ Keypad Types.WebHome||anchor="HZūmWirelessKeypads"]] | ||
13 | |||
14 | It is recommended to use built-in keypad types whenever possible, as configuring custom (X-Type) keypads is a more complex and time-consuming process. If custom keypad programming is required, there are several methods of configuring custom actions detailed in subsequent sections. | ||
15 | ))) | ||
16 | |||
17 | (% class="row" %) | ||
18 | ((( | ||
19 | == Built-In Keypad Configuration == | ||
20 | |||
21 | === showrunnerHUB™ === | ||
22 | |||
23 | === XPanel === | ||
24 | |||
25 | == Custom (X-Type) Keypad Configuration == | ||
26 | |||
27 | The showrunner™ X-Type keypad is a customizable keypad type available for Cameo, Horizon, GLPPA-KP, and Zūm Wired keypads. See[[ this document>>attach:SHOWRUNNER™ User Guide & Wiki.SHOWRUNNER™ Keypad Types.WebHome@showrunnerKeypadStyles.pdf]] for a list of possible keypad layouts for all keypad types. It is recommended to customize keypads using the showrunnerHUB™ UI whenever possible, as keypads which have been manually customized in the configuration will be missing certain attributes that are required to allow them to be subsequently editable from the showrunnerHUB™ UI. | ||
28 | |||
29 | === showrunnerHUB™ === | ||
30 | |||
31 | Downloadable instructions for configuring X-Type keypads from the showrunnerHUB™ UI are available [[here>>attach:SHOWRUNNER™ Setup Guide.showrunnerHUB™.Keypad Configuration.WebHome@CI Keypad Editor UI Guide.pdf]]. | ||
32 | |||
33 | Custom keypads can be configured from the showrunnerHUB™ Web Interface, or they can be manually added to the config and enabled using the XPanel Touchscreen interface. | ||
34 | |||
35 | The table below is a comprehensive list of actions which can be used to manually configure X-Type keypads from the SrConfig.json file. The table was generated using showrunner™ v3.019, but can be viewed for any version of showrunner™ by connecting to a processor running the desired version of showrunner™ and running the command: ##sr sh ac## | ||
36 | |||
37 | Note that actions with "None" listed under "Triggers" are read-only and are only able to be used for keypad or keyswitch feedback. | ||
38 | |||
39 | === X-Type Templates === | ||
40 | |||
41 | === X-Type Actions Table === | ||
42 | |||
43 | Below is a table of possible actions for X-Type keypads (taken from the [[SHOWRUNNER™ Keypad Types page>>SHOWRUNNER™ User Guide & Wiki.SHOWRUNNER™ Keypad Types.WebHome]]. | ||
44 | |||
45 | {{display excludeFirstHeading="true" reference="SHOWRUNNER™ User Guide & Wiki.SHOWRUNNER™ Keypad Types.WebHome" section="HX-TypeActionsTable"/}} | ||
46 | ))) |